There is at least one hipper place in the UK than Glastonbury. It's Pilton, the real home of the Glastonbury Festival. It's only one time a year, OK, but hell, it's closer to Shepton Mallet than Glastonbury. I've been around this fair world. But in the UK there are hardly any places that really have got what it takes outside Glastonbury. Where else can you walk down the street past an Anglican church, and dawdle past shops that are Greek Orthodox, Buddhist, Wiccan, a remarkably straight grocery store and post office, a bunch of crystal new-agey shops, THE best and probably tiniest Doc Marten store in the country, Hare Krishnas, a copper talking to a busker about his didgeridoo music, and seriously ancient buildings. All in less than half a mile. That's cool. There is nowhere else in the UK like it. Except a few fields on the edge of Pilton in summertime.
